In Spring 2010 the National Association for the Education of Young Children (NAEYC) and the Fred Rogers Center for Early Learning and Children’s Media (Fred Rogers Center) began revising the NAEYC 1996 position statement, Technology and Young Children—Ages 3 to 8. The purpose of this position statement is to provide guide the selection, use, integration, and evaluation of technology tools and screen media in early childhood settings serving children birth through age eight.
NAEYC invites you to review the latest draft of the position statement and provide feedback. This is the final opportunity to review and comment. Their goal is to publish the revised position statement in Fall 2011.
